EMMA RODDICK MSP COMMENDS WORK OF LOCAL THERAPY GARDENS IN TACKLING SOCIAL ISOLATION

Highlands & Islands MSP Emma Roddick has applauded the work of a local charity which runs gardening sessions for various groups of adults in the community.

Badenoch and Strathspey Therapy Gardens runs weekly sessions throughout the growing season (March to October) with groups across Kingussie and Aviemore in a bid to boost mental well-being and tackle social isolation.

Visiting the charity’s Aviemore garden, which is located at the Badenoch and Strathspey Community Hospital, Ms Roddick expressed her admiration for the team’s work in providing a space for people, often with additional or care needs, to come together, socialise, and learn new skills.
